What Are Blonde Brownies? A Timeless Dessert Explained?
Blonde brownies, or blondies, are dessert bars that share the dense, fudgy texture of brownies but replace cocoa with brown sugar, butter, and vanilla as their primary flavor base. The result is a chewy, caramel-like dessert with warm undertones that appeal to those who prefer sweetness without the bitterness of chocolate.
Key characteristics of blonde brownies include:
Golden-brown color
Soft, chewy center
Crisp edges
Rich butterscotch or caramel notes
Their simplicity allows endless customization, making them a favorite for both classic and modern baking styles.
The History Behind Blonde Brownies
The origins of blonde brownies date back to the early 20th century, even preceding chocolate brownies in some historical accounts. Early American recipes featured molasses or brown sugar-based bars, which later evolved into what we now call blondies.
As chocolate became more accessible, cocoa-based brownies gained popularity, pushing blondies into the background. However, their resurgence in recent decades reflects a renewed appreciation for nostalgic, comfort-driven desserts. National Blonde Brownie Day serves as a reminder of this enduring legacy.

Classic Blonde Brownie Ingredients That Define Perfection
The magic of blonde brownies lies in their carefully balanced ingredients. Each component plays a crucial role in achieving the perfect texture and flavor.
Essential ingredients include:
Brown sugar – Provides moisture and caramel depth
Unsalted butter – Adds richness and structure
Vanilla extract – Enhances aroma and sweetness
Eggs – Bind ingredients and create chewiness
All-purpose flour – Offers stability without heaviness
Salt – Balances sweetness and enhances flavor
Optional mix-ins elevate the experience while preserving the blondie’s identity.
Popular Blonde Brownie Variations to Try
One of the reasons National Blonde Brownie Day continues to grow in popularity is the dessert’s adaptability. We see endless variations that cater to diverse tastes and dietary preferences.
Nut-Filled Blonde Brownies
Walnuts, pecans, and almonds add crunch and depth, creating a contrast to the soft interior.
Chocolate Chip Blondies
A classic fusion that blends the richness of blondies with pockets of melted chocolate.
White Chocolate and Macadamia Blondies
A luxurious twist that emphasizes creaminess and sweetness.
Salted Caramel Blonde Brownies
A modern favorite that enhances the dessert’s butterscotch notes.
Gluten-Free and Vegan Blondies
Innovative recipes now allow everyone to enjoy this treat without compromise.
